outthunder \(ˈ) ̷ ̷| ̷ ̷ ̷ ̷\transitive verb Etymology:out- + thunder 1.: to outdo in thundering < in the storm he must outthunder the thunder — John Mason Brown > 2.: to make more noise than : overpower in sound < the main thought is outthundered by the overtones — J.P.Bishop >
